Abstract
Three new species of Synaphosus Ovtsharenko, Levy et Platnick, 1994 are described from Southeast Asia: S. jaegeri sp. n. (male female,Laos), S. lehtineni sp. n. (male female, Sulawesi, Indonesia) and S. dubius sp. n. (female, Thailand). Two species, S. femininis Deeleman- Reinhold, 2001 and S. evertsi Ovtsharenko, Levy et Platnick, 1994 are redescribed. Synaphosus kris DeelemanReinhold, 2001, syn. n. known from Bali is synonymised with S. evertsi known from Ivory Coast. Synaphosus evertsi is reported from the Philippines for the first time.
